Subzero Engineering hires new UK/EMEA channel manager

Data centre containment solutions provider Subzero Engineering has appointed Craig Brown as its new UK/EMEA channel manager to support its expansion strategy as it scales across the EMEA region.

Brown (pictured) has extensive expertise in the data centre and IT channel sectors, having held a variety of sales in marketing, and management roles over the last 20-plus years. 

Before his role at Subzero Engineering, he worked at infrastructure vendors including APC, Anixter, Eaton, Geist and Vertiv.

“The data centre industry is one of the world’s most important sectors, and the work of its mechanical and engineering professionals is essential, as digitalisation efforts accelerate," said Brown. “I believe our environmental impact services, and innovative approaches to vendor-agnostic data centre solutions provides our partners with an opportunity to address end-user challenges, add considerable value, and drive long-term growth.”

In his role at Subzero, Brown has responsibility for scaling the firm’s partner base, building on its engineering, structured cabling, he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) partners to help facilitate growth across the region.
